1991 Ford Sierra vs. 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L

To start off, 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L is newer by 14 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1991 Ford Sierra.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1991 Ford Sierra would be higher. At 3,722 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L (247 HP @ 5700 RPM) has 172 more horse power than 1991 Ford Sierra. (75 HP @ 4500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L should accelerate faster than 1991 Ford Sierra.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L weights approximately 610 kg more than 1991 Ford Sierra.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L (350 Nm @ 3000 RPM) has 198 more torque (in Nm) than 1991 Ford Sierra. (152 Nm @ 2200 RPM). This means 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1991 Ford Sierra.

Compare all specifications:

1991 Ford Sierra 2005 Mercedes-Benz SL
Make Ford Mercedes-Benz
Model Sierra SL
Year Released 1991 2005
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1751 cc 3722 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 6 cylinders
Engine Type in-line V
Horse Power 75 HP 247 HP
Engine RPM 4500 RPM 5700 RPM
Torque 152 Nm 350 Nm
Torque RPM 2200 RPM 3000 RPM
Engine Bore Size 82.5 mm 97 mm
Engine Stroke Size 82 mm 84 mm
Engine Compression Ratio 21.5:1 10.0:1
Fuel Type Diesel Gasoline - Premium
Number of Seats 5 seats 2 seats
Number of Doors 4 doors 2 doors
Vehicle Weight 1145 kg 1755 kg
Vehicle Length 4430 mm 4540 mm
Vehicle Width 1700 mm 1820 mm
Vehicle Height 1370 mm 1300 mm
Wheelbase Size 2620 mm 2570 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 60 L 80 L
